Among its new sustainability targets is Project Reciclaceite , carried out with Guatemala city hall , the Organizations of American States ( OAS ), Valle de Guatemala university , CANELLA LLC and the Guatemalan Association of Renewable Fuel and Solar Foundation . EEGSA invested $ 25 million USD in this pilot program which seeks to use dumped oil from six markets as the raw material to turn it into biodiesel and renewable fuel .
